SIFY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

37 of the 8,127 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sify Technologies (SIFY)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$41.9M — up 16% from $36.3M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 6 funds opened new SIFY posit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 14 added to existing stakes and 5 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Summit Trail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$3.52M. The largest seller was Acadian Asset Management, cutting an estimated $541K.
